Output 113a675ee40c24ee238343d5610e387d91a0e58c2a48b91a73ec1255ab71fb86:0

value
70703028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c80e0f711cab0642eb81a5f03d5d36f6cd919fe OP_EQUALVERIFY OP_CHECKSIG
address
1JBiRieVmmMfauMRbb89oYLoBnqyw1yFhA
transaction
113a675ee40c24ee238343d5610e387d91a0e58c2a48b91a73ec1255ab71fb86
spent
true